Panda Updates History - Content
Did somebody steel your bamboo?
Google's Panda updates are intended to increase the relevancy of pages that you find in the search engines that have good quality unique content. Penalising thin content scrapper and affiliate sites that just embed feeds in the hope of making a few pounds from doing very little work. So, if your site is guilty of the points below then you could be in trouble.
- Poor thin pages on your site (No quality)
 - Duplicate content
 - Cookie cutter pages with only keywords changed
 - Content farms (scrapping other people's stuff!)
 
Updates
- Panda Update 1.0 - February 24th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.0 - April 11th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.1 - May 10th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.2 - June 16th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.3 - July 23rd 2011
 - Panda Update 2.4 - August 12th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.5 - September 28th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.5.1 - October 9th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.5.2 - October 13th 2011
 - Panda Update 2.5.3 - October 19th 2011
 - Panda Update 3.1: - November 18th 2011
 - Panda Update 3.2 - January 18th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.3 - February 28th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.4 - March 23rd 2012
 - Panda Update 3.5 - April 19th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.6 - April 27th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.7 - June 8th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.8 - June 25th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.9 - July 25th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.91 - Aug 20th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.92 - Sep 18th 2012
 - Panda Update 3.93 / 4 / 20 (Who knows!)- Sep 27th 2012
 - Panda Update 21 (Guess it's 21 then)- Nov 06th 2012
 - Panda Update 22 - Nov 21st 2012
 - Panda Update 23 - Dec 21st 2012
 - Panda Update 24 - Jan 22nd 2013
 - Panda Update 25 - Mar 15th 2013
 - Panda Update 26 - May 20th 2014
 - Panda Update 27 - Sept 25th 2014

Penguin Updates History - Webspam
Have you been incubated or eradicated?
Google's Penguin updates came down hard on websites that have been over optimising their websites, mainly on the back linking front. Hundreds of links from high page rank irrelevant sites pointing to the same page with the same anchor text, is only going to cause you problems going forward. So, if your site is guilt of the points below then you could be in trouble.
- Sploging (Spam blog comments)
 - Linking schemes and links that add no value
 - Using exact match domains as doorways to your main site
 - Using exact match anchor text excessively (This is not natural)
 - Keyword stuffing
 
Updates
- Penguin Update 1.0 - April 24th 2012
 - Penguin Update 1.1 - May 25th 2012
 - Penguin Update 1.2 - October 5th 2012
 - Penguin Update 2.0 - May 23rd 2013
 - Penguin Update 2.1 (5) - October 4th 2013
 - Penguin Update 3.0 (6) - October 17th 2014
